Transaction 07ea722fc740a06d24d67506045f2b544ff66054a8df92f8912bb4bad1cad03a

2 Input
2 Outputs
  • 07ea722fc740a06d24d67506045f2b544ff66054a8df92f8912bb4bad1cad03a:0
  • value  5381513
    address  18Gi6umH8FTsw8K96F3FuQsjQv64MtojLu
  • 07ea722fc740a06d24d67506045f2b544ff66054a8df92f8912bb4bad1cad03a:1
  • value  130470177
    address  3J28vPzc5kZzgJLUygwrjHHPFCZSQh8bPL